Hi, I will be going to SSR for NYE this year. I went last year. I know this is going to sound like something you might not want to dobecause you may want a night yourselves, but the kids would love NYE at SSR. Also, adults do to. The view of the fireworks for DTD is better than it actually is at DTD. They do a huge pool party for the kids and have an open bar for adults. It was a blast for everyone there! The reason it was better was because of the crowd that we could see at DTD. It was packed. At SSR, there were a good number of people, but not as congested. We had a great view at the lake and were so close that debris was literally falling near our feet. After that, it was a simple walk back across the street to our room instead of having to deal with the crowd at DTD. They had a DJ as well for the pool party and plenty of great party favors. It was really nice.
